合格禽只與飼養標準

可靠的 冰鮮雞供應商 必須確保禽只來源於檢驗檢疫局註冊備案場。這些禽只經過嚴格篩選,飼料採用玉米、高粱、豆粕及玉米蛋白粉等天然穀物科學配比,按照供港標準養殖。足齡出欄後活宰,並採用極速鎖鮮技術,確保每隻雞肉質鮮嫩、風味自然。

Understanding The Role Of An HDMI Controller In Display Systems An HDMI controller is a key component that manages HDMI input signals before they are displayed on professional screens. Unlike basic consumer devices, professional display controllers must handle complex signal requirements, including multiple input sources, different resolutions, and large-scale screen configurations. In a professional LED display system, the controller receives signals from devices such as media servers, cameras, computers, or playback equipment. It then processes these signals and converts them into a format suitable for the LED display system. This process ensures that images maintain proper timing, resolution, and synchronization. Without effective signal processing, large displays may experience issues such as image distortion, signal interruption, or inconsistent visual quality. HDMI Controller Supports Efficient Video Processing One of the main functions of an HDMI controller is video signal processing. Professional display projects often involve multiple video sources that need to be combined, switched, or adjusted during operation. A high-performance controller can help operators manage these signals more efficiently by supporting functions such as scaling, switching, and screen layout adjustment. These capabilities are especially valuable in applications where content changes frequently, including stage performances, exhibitions, and broadcast environments. Improving Image Quality For Large LED Displays Large LED screens require precise signal control because small processing errors can become noticeable on bigger surfaces. An HDMI controller helps optimize image output by managing resolution compatibility, signal timing, and content presentation. For example, when a 4K video source is connected to a large LED wall, the controller needs to process the signal correctly so the final image appears clear and stable. Professional controllers may also support advanced features such as multi-layer layouts, image scaling, and synchronization between multiple devices. These functions are essential for applications such as virtual production studios, command centers, sports venues, and high-end commercial displays, where image accuracy directly affects the viewing experience. HDMI Controller Enables Flexible Screen Management Another important advantage of an HDMI controller is its ability to simplify complex display configurations. Professional projects often use irregular LED structures, multiple screens, or creative display designs that require precise control. Modern controllers allow operators to adjust content placement, manage different display areas, and configure screen layouts according to project requirements. This flexibility helps designers create unique visual experiences without relying on multiple separate processing devices. Applications Of HDMI Controller In Professional Environments The application range of an HDMI controller extends across many professional display industries. In live entertainment, it helps stage teams manage real-time video content displayed on LED backgrounds and creative screens. In corporate environments, controllers support conference rooms, presentation systems, and large information displays by ensuring smooth content transmission. Retail stores and exhibition halls also use professional display control systems to create attractive digital experiences. Virtual production studios represent another growing application area. XR environments require accurate image processing and stable signal management because LED walls must work together with cameras, rendering systems, and production equipment. Choosing The Right HDMI Controller For A Professional Project Selecting the right controller depends on several factors, including screen size, input requirements, resolution standards, and application conditions. For small installations, a compact controller may provide sufficient processing capability. However, large-scale LED projects often require higher loading capacity, multiple signal inputs, synchronization functions, and flexible configuration options.
